Understanding the Gaza Ceasefire Agreement

Introduction to the Ceasefire

The Gaza ceasefire agreement marks a significant development in the ongoing conflict between Israel and Palestinian factions. This agreement aims to halt hostilities and pave the way for a more stable and peaceful future in the region.

Key Components of the Agreement

  • Immediate Cessation of Hostilities: Both parties have agreed to an immediate stop to all forms of aggression, including rocket attacks and airstrikes.
  • Humanitarian Aid Access: The agreement facilitates the entry of humanitarian aid into Gaza, addressing urgent needs for food, medical supplies, and infrastructure repair.
  • Prisoner Exchange: A potential exchange of prisoners is on the table, aiming to build trust and goodwill between the conflicting sides.
  • International Monitoring: The involvement of international observers to ensure compliance and address any violations promptly.

Challenges and Concerns

Despite the positive steps, several challenges remain:

  • Fragile Trust: The deep-seated mistrust between the parties could undermine the agreement’s implementation.
  • Political Instability: Internal political dynamics within both Israel and Palestinian territories may affect the ceasefire’s longevity.
  • External Influences: Regional and international actors may exert pressure, complicating the peace process.

Potential Impact on the Region

If successful, the ceasefire could lead to:

  • Reduced Violence: A significant decrease in violence, improving safety and security for civilians.
  • Economic Recovery: Opportunities for economic development and reconstruction in Gaza.
  • Path to Peace: A potential framework for future peace negotiations and a long-term resolution to the conflict.

Conclusion

The Gaza ceasefire agreement represents a crucial step towards peace, offering hope for a more stable and secure future. While challenges persist, the commitment to dialogue and cooperation could transform the region’s landscape, benefiting both Israelis and Palestinians.
